Immortality as a form of punishment or torture

Prometheus (Greek Mythology) - for bringing divine fire to common humans, he was chained to a mountain and had his liver eaten by an eagle. Unfortunately, he could endure this more than once after being "blessed" with immortality and a healing factor.

Quynh (The Old Guard) - Burned at the stake for witchcraft. When she survived that, they put her in an iron coffin and sank her to the bottom of the Atlantic Ocean.

The Black Pearl crew (Pirates of the Caribbean) - Stealing accursed Aztec treasure let them live without the need for food or water. Unfortunately, they can no longer eat or drink, but they still feel ravenous hunger and desperate thirst.
